Zusammenfassung:The invention discloses a steel slag and laterite-nickel ore collaborative quenching and tempering treatment device and method, and belongs to the technical field of ferrous metallurgy. The device andmethod solve the problems that in the prior art, laterite-nickel ore rotary kiln reduction and electric furnace melting separation are high in process energy consumption and low in laterite-nickel ore smelting slag utilization rate, and according to an existing steel slag treatment method, steel slag is poor in stability and poor in activity, and engineering application in the field of building materials is greatly limited.
